Why Hydration Matters: Understanding the Basics
Water makes up about 60% of the human body, and it plays a key role in nearly every vital function, from regulating body temperature to supporting digestion and nutrient absorption. Hydration goes far beyond just preventing dehydration—it’s about ensuring that your cells, tissues, and organs function optimally.
Every system in your body depends on water. Even slight dehydration can have noticeable effects on your health, impacting everything from your energy levels to your cognitive performance. In 2024, understanding the importance of proper hydration can help you live a more vibrant, healthy life.

3. Hydration Supports Physical Performance and Recovery
Whether you’re working out, playing sports, or simply engaging in physical activity, staying hydrated is essential for maintaining performance and aiding recovery. Proper hydration ensures your muscles have the oxygen and nutrients they need to perform at their best and recover quickly after exercise.
Hydration and Physical Performance:
- Maintains fluid balance: When you exercise, you lose fluids through sweat. Proper hydration replenishes lost fluids, ensuring your muscles function efficiently and you avoid cramps or fatigue.
- Prevents heat exhaustion: Dehydration impairs your body’s ability to cool itself, putting you at risk for heat exhaustion or heat stroke during intense physical activity.
- Reduces muscle fatigue: Dehydration can lead to muscle fatigue, making it harder to sustain physical activity for long periods. Hydration helps reduce soreness and enhances endurance.
Drinking water before, during, and after exercise is crucial to maintaining peak performance and promoting recovery. In 2024, if you’re looking to optimize your workouts and stay fit, hydration should be one of your top priorities.

How Much Water Should You Drink in 2024?
While the “8 cups a day” rule is often cited, hydration needs can vary depending on factors such as body size, physical activity, climate, and diet. In general, it’s a good idea to listen to your body’s signals and drink consistently throughout the day. The National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ine recommends the following daily water intake:
- Men: About 3.7 liters (125 ounces) of total water from all beverages and foods.
- Women: About 2.7 liters (91 ounces) of total water from all beverages and foods.
If you exercise regularly or live in a hot climate, you may need to increase your water intake to account for fluid loss. Always remember that your body’s needs can vary, so it’s essential to stay attuned to how you feel and adjust accordingly.
